Jobs Career Advice Signup
X

Send this job to a friend

X

Did you notice an error or suspect this job is scam? Tell us.

  • Posted: Nov 8, 2017
    Deadline: Not specified
    • @gmail.com
    • @yahoo.com
    • @outlook.com
  • Never pay for any CBT, test or assessment as part of any recruitment process. When in doubt, contact us

    Equity Bank Limited (The "Bank”) is incorporated, registered under the Kenyan Companies Act Cap 486 and domiciled in Kenya. The address of the Bank’s registered office is 9th Floor, Equity Centre, P.O. Box 75104 - 00200 Nairobi. The Bank is licensed under the Kenya Banking Act (Chapter 488), and continues to offer retail banking, microfinance a...
    Read more about this company

     

    Front-end (UX/UI) Developer

    Job description

    ROLE PROFILE:

    Job Purpose:

    A user experience (UX) designer measures and optimizes applications (across different platforms online and offline) to improve the ease of use (usability) and create the best user experience by exploring different approaches to solve end-users’ problems. The end-result is in the form of design prototypes, wireframes and user interface (UI) specifications.

    As the Front-end (UX/UI) Developer, you turn the prototypes and design components into client-facing applications (mobile or web). You design, build and integrate rich interactive applications using web technologies in a multi-tier environment.

    JOB RESPONSIBILITIES

    • Design, develop, test and improve software
    • Work closely with designers and other development teams to develop dynamic, delightful and elegant user experiences
    • Develop user interfaces (UI) that meet best practice, business requirements, as well as user experience (UX) and design specifications
    • Create and maintain accurate and quality documentation for products developed
    • Work with multi-disciplinary teams to deliver software components

    KEY COMPETENCIES

    • Excellent communication skills
    • Contribute as a strong collaborator with product and project teams
    • Demonstrate experience with end-to-end application and UI development
    • Demonstrate experience in the use of source code version control tools and workflows (preferably git)
    • Interest and ability to learn other programming languages as needed
    • Solid understanding of user-centered design principles

    REQUIREMENTS

    • 2-3 years of software development experience in one or more general purpose programming languages. Preference will be given to candidates who have experience in developing complex solutions for complete digital environments
    • Bachelor’s degree in Computer Science or computing-related subject
    • Experience working with web application development and/or mobile application development.
    • Experience with modern unit testing frameworks
    • Experience with HTML5, CSS3 and modern Javascript frameworks (e.g. React, AngularJS)
    • Practical knowledge of agile software development methodologies and continuous delivery
    • Bonus: demonstrated experience in information security, machine learning, natural language processing and/or networking

    Method of Application

    Interested and qualified? Go to Equity Bank Kenya on www.linkedin.com to apply

    Build your CV for free. Download in different templates.

  • Send your application

    View All Vacancies at Equity Bank Kenya Back To Home

Subscribe to Job Alert

 

Join our happy subscribers

 
 
Send your application through

GmailGmail YahoomailYahoomail